When central bank enforcement hits a major private bank, leading NBFCs, micro-lenders, and gold loan subsidiaries in a single day, compliance becomes a top-tier balance sheet priority.
On August 14, 2026, the Reserve Bank of India (RBI) issued a series of enforcement orders imposing monetary penalties on IndusInd Bank, Northern Arc Capital, Muthoot MCred, and Fusion Finance for regulatory lapses.
The strategic breakdown of the RBI's single-day compliance sweep:
→ IndusInd Bank (₹59.20 Lakh Fine): Penalized for paying unauthorized interest on current account deposits and engaging in non-compliant "synthetic securitisation" of standard assets. → Northern Arc Capital (₹6.20 Lakh Fine): Penalized for incomplete customer complaint disclosures in financial notes and failing to auto-escalate rejected grievances to the Internal Ombudsman. → Muthoot MCred (₹3.10 Lakh Fine): Penalized for prematurely upgrading Non-Performing Asset (NPA) accounts to "standard" status without full recovery of overdue arrears. → Fusion Finance (₹2.70 Lakh Fine): Penalized under KYC directions for failing to maintain automated systems for periodic 6-month risk categorization reviews of customer accounts.
